James Maxwell

Birth29 May 1796 - St Andrews Burgh, Fife, , Scotland
Death13 May 1847 - St Andrews Burgh, Fife, Scotland
MotherMary Patterson
FatherJames Maxwell

Born in St Andrews Burgh, Fife, , Scotland on 29 May 1796 to James Maxwell and Mary Patterson. James Maxwell married Catherine Reid and had 13 children. He passed away on 13 May 1847 in St Andrews Burgh, Fife, Scotland.
